WitrynaThroughout the city of Nanking, random acts of murder occurred as soldiers frequently fired their rifles into panicked crowds of civilians, killing indiscriminately. Other soldiers killed shopkeepers, looted their stores, then set the buildings on fire after locking people of all ages inside. Witryna9 lis 2009 · There are no official numbers for the death toll in the Nanjing Massacre, though estimates range from 200,000 to 300,000 people.

Witryna9 sie 2024 · China’s official estimate is more than 300,000 dead based on the evaluation of the Nanking War Crimes Tribunal in 1947.
